Windows Vista Overview
The Windows Vista product lineup consists of six versions, two for businesses, three for consumers, and one for emerging markets: Windows Vista Business, Windows Vista Enterprise, Windows Vista Home Basic, Windows Vista Home Premium, Windows Vista Ultimate and Windows Vista Starter.

Home editions of Windows Vista
Consumers can choose from three versions for the home PC user:
Windows Vista Ultimate
Windows Vista Home Premium
Windows Vista Home Basic
Windows Vista Ultimate is the edition of Windows Vista that has it all. It brings together all the entertainment features, mobility features and business-oriented features available in Windows Vista. If your small business chooses to buy a Home edition instead of Business, choose Ultimate, which includes:
The new user interface Windows Aero
Search is integrated throughout the operating system, helping manage large collections of documents, pictures, movies, videos and music
Windows Media Center
Windows Tablet PC technology
Integrated DVD burning and authoring
All new versions are available for either 32-bit or 64-bit systems, depending on the needs of the customer. Windows Vista Home Basic, Home Premium, Ultimate and Business will be available as a full-packaged product at retail and on new PCs.
